Job Description

Job Title

Medical Materiel Specialist - Level III

Location

Hanover MD

Description
Please note that this position is contingent upon the successful award of a contract currently under bid.

The Medical Materiel Specialist Level III shall include but are not limited providing supervision and overall operational responsibility for medical logistics functions to include advanced medical supply chain activities and biomedical equipment maintenance functions.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ities

This position shall oversee Medical Materiel Specialists level I and II activities and coordinate with the COR.

Oversee medical supply chain operations including procurement inventory management storage and distribution of medical material.

Ensure medical logistics operations align with Air Force DoD and federal regulations.

Manage the acquisition tracking and replenishment of critical medical supplies for deployed and contingency operations.

Optimize supply chain processes to enhance efficiency reduce waste and improve response times.

Maintain accountability and readiness of medical material to support mission requirements.

Responsible for the logistical oversight and inventory management of the 27 Chemical Biological Radiological Nuclear (CBRN) Response Enterprise to ensure precise SLEP/DMLSS statistics and effectively communicate all SLEP related updates to affected units AFMED and NGB/SGX.

Conduct monthly reviews and provides monthly reports to the COR of SLEP and DMLSS inventory records to ensure accuracy and program compliance.

Contractor also functions as Logical SLEP coordinator.

Conduct regular inventory audits to ensure accuracy and compliance.

Track and document the usage of medical materials.

Assist in the procurement of medical supplies and equipment.

The position is designed for a Medical Material professional with a skillset critical to performing program management and oversight effective communication at all levels integrated collaboration and strategic readiness reporting.

Work independently at single-location sites.

Provide management oversight of onsite contractor staff.

Coordinate logistics activities with base organizations units and government agencies.

Ensure overall readiness and availability of unit ECMM (Expeditionary Contingency Medical Material) including general medical material management and warehouse activities.

Serve as the vendor-contracted Air National Guard (ANG) Influenza Program Manager responsible for logistical oversight and management of the influenza vaccination program.

Act as the focal point between the Surgeon General and ANG Medical Groups regarding the influenza program.

Perform program management and oversight of medical material operations.

Communicate effectively at all organizational levels.

Collaborate in an integrated manner with stakeholders.

Provide strategic readiness reporting.

Perform other duties as assigned.

Qualifications

Bachelors Degree in business or logistics related field.

Minimum 10 years of Medical Logistics field experience.

o Specialized experience shall include supervision and overall operational responsibility for medical logistics functions to include general medical supply activities ordering receiving customer support inventory management warehousing and operation of various material handling equipment report development analyzing log functions and biomedical equipment maintenance functions.

o Experience shall have taken place in a healthcare or healthcare support setting and have a comprehensive understanding of medical WRM FHP and IMAHR program management and ECMM operation execution of Class VIII medical supply sustainment.

MMIS assemblage management expertise required. May act as vendor contracted ECMM Lead/Supervisor.

Advanced degree in a related field preferred.

Must provide documentation of eligibility to legally work in the United States without an employer sponsored visa.

Must be able to pass client background screening for security clearance.
